Memorable Moments in Saints History

The history of the New Orleans Saints is filled with unforgettable moments that have shaped the team's identity and solidified its place in the hearts of its fans. From heartbreaking defeats to improbable victories, the Saints have provided their fans with a roller coaster of emotions over the years. Let's take a look at some of the most memorable moments in Saints history:

  • The 2006 Season: After the devastation of Hurricane Katrina, the Saints returned to New Orleans and provided the city with a much-needed source of hope and inspiration. Led by new head coach Sean Payton and quarterback Drew Brees, the Saints defied expectations and made it all the way to the NFC Championship Game. While they ultimately fell short of the Super Bowl, the 2006 season remains a defining moment in Saints history, symbolizing the resilience of the city and its people.
  • Super Bowl XLIV: The pinnacle of Saints history came in 2010 when the team defeated the Indianapolis Colts to win Super Bowl XLIV. The victory was a cathartic moment for the city of New Orleans, which had endured so much hardship in the years following Hurricane Katrina. As confetti rained down on the field, Saints fans celebrated a championship that was years in the making, a testament to the team's perseverance and the unwavering support of its fans.
